Subtract 42/27 from 12/14
1st number: 12/14, 2nd number: 1 15/27
12/14 - 42/27 is -44/63.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 14 and 27 is 378
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 378 - For the 1st fraction, since 14 × 27 = 378,
12/14 = 12 × 27/14 × 27 = 324/378 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 27 × 14 = 378,
42/27 = 42 × 14/27 × 14 = 588/378 - Subtract the two like fractions:
324/378 - 588/378 = 324 - 588/378 = -264/378 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is -44/63
